Transaction 3935fdc88e5069bfbe217ef6c5bf2131b91d96a46b01632f3d3294d9243e8a68

1 Input
2 Outputs
  • 3935fdc88e5069bfbe217ef6c5bf2131b91d96a46b01632f3d3294d9243e8a68:0
  • value  23358233
    address  14KTQFiHFsb6wrh5WCnGzvEwi77EaHyxtW
  • 3935fdc88e5069bfbe217ef6c5bf2131b91d96a46b01632f3d3294d9243e8a68:1
  • value  16202071
    address  3DoWp55HKJAA1y3SWG9pZ5dL1qLBwGNJhH